ソラナ(SOL)のプライバシー技術とは?特徴と利点
ソラナ(SOL)は、高速処理能力と低い取引コストで注目を集めているブロックチェーンプラットフォームです。その一方で、プライバシー保護の重要性も認識されており、様々な技術が導入されています。本稿では、ソラナにおけるプライバシー技術の概要、特徴、そして利点について詳細に解説します。
1. プライバシー保護の重要性
ブロックチェーン技術は、その透明性の高さから、取引履歴が公開されるという特性を持っています。これは、不正行為の防止や監査の容易さといった利点をもたらす一方で、個人のプライバシーを侵害する可能性も孕んでいます。特に、金融取引においては、取引の相手方や金額などの情報が公開されることは、個人情報漏洩のリスクを高めます。そのため、ブロックチェーンプラットフォームにおいても、プライバシー保護技術の導入が不可欠となっています。
2. ソラナにおけるプライバシー技術の概要
ソラナは、プライバシー保護のために、以下の技術を組み合わせて利用しています。
2.1. Sealevel
ソラナの並列処理エンジンであるSealevelは、トランザクションの並列実行を可能にすることで、高いスループットを実現しています。このSealevelの設計思想は、プライバシー保護技術との組み合わせを容易にしています。トランザクションを分割し、それぞれに異なるプライバシー保護技術を適用することで、より高度なプライバシー保護を実現することが可能です。
2.2. Gulf Stream
Gulf Streamは、トランザクションのプーリングとフォワーディングを最適化する技術です。これにより、トランザクションの遅延を最小限に抑え、プライバシー保護技術のパフォーマンスへの影響を軽減することができます。特に、ゼロ知識証明などの計算コストの高いプライバシー保護技術を使用する場合、Gulf Streamの最適化は重要となります。
2.3. Tower BFT
Tower BFTは、ソラナのコンセンサスメカニズムであり、Proof of History (PoH) と組み合わせることで、高速かつ安全なトランザクション処理を実現しています。Tower BFTは、トランザクションの検証プロセスにおいて、プライバシー保護技術との連携を考慮した設計となっています。例えば、検証者がプライバシー保護されたトランザクションを検証する際に、必要な情報のみを開示することで、プライバシーを保護しながら検証を行うことができます。
2.4. zk-SNARKs (Zero-Knowledge Succinct Non-Interactive Argument of Knowledge)
zk-SNARKsは、ある情報を持っていることを、その情報を開示することなく証明できる暗号技術です。ソラナでは、zk-SNARKsを利用することで、トランザクションの内容を秘匿したまま、トランザクションの正当性を検証することができます。これにより、取引のプライバシーを保護しながら、ブロックチェーンの信頼性を維持することが可能です。
2.5. Ring Signatures
Ring Signaturesは、複数の署名者の中から誰が実際に署名したかを特定できない署名方式です。ソラナでは、Ring Signaturesを利用することで、トランザクションの送信者を匿名化することができます。これにより、取引のプライバシーを保護し、追跡を困難にすることができます。
2.6. Stealth Addresses
Stealth Addressesは、受信者のアドレスを隠蔽する技術です。ソラナでは、Stealth Addressesを利用することで、トランザクションの受信者を匿名化することができます。これにより、取引のプライバシーを保護し、アドレスの再利用による追跡を防止することができます。
3. ソラナのプライバシー技術の特徴
ソラナのプライバシー技術は、以下の特徴を持っています。
3.1. スケーラビリティとの両立
多くのプライバシー保護技術は、計算コストが高く、スケーラビリティを損なう可能性があります。しかし、ソラナは、SealevelやGulf Streamなどの技術により、高いスループットを維持しながら、プライバシー保護技術を導入しています。これにより、スケーラビリティとプライバシー保護の両立を実現しています。
3.2. 柔軟な組み合わせ
ソラナは、zk-SNARKsやRing Signaturesなど、様々なプライバシー保護技術を組み合わせて利用することができます。これにより、アプリケーションの要件に応じて、最適なプライバシー保護レベルを選択することができます。例えば、機密性の高い取引にはzk-SNARKsを、匿名性を重視する取引にはRing Signaturesを適用することができます。
3.3. 開発者フレンドリー
ソラナは、プライバシー保護技術を容易に利用できる開発ツールやライブラリを提供しています。これにより、開発者は、複雑な暗号技術の知識がなくても、アプリケーションにプライバシー保護機能を組み込むことができます。
4. ソラナのプライバシー技術の利点
ソラナのプライバシー技術は、以下の利点をもたらします。
4.1. プライバシーの保護
ソラナのプライバシー技術は、取引の相手方、金額、内容などの情報を秘匿することで、個人のプライバシーを保護します。これにより、個人情報漏洩のリスクを軽減し、安心してブロックチェーンを利用することができます。
4.2. 金融コンプライアンスの遵守
金融取引においては、プライバシー保護とコンプライアンスの遵守が求められます。ソラナのプライバシー技術は、プライバシーを保護しながら、規制当局への報告義務を果たすことができます。例えば、zk-SNARKsを利用することで、取引の正当性を証明しながら、取引の詳細を秘匿することができます。
4.3. 新しいアプリケーションの創出
ソラナのプライバシー技術は、これまで実現できなかった新しいアプリケーションの創出を可能にします。例えば、プライバシー保護された投票システムや、匿名性の高いサプライチェーン管理システムなどを構築することができます。
4.4. 機密データの保護
ソラナのプライバシー技術は、機密性の高いデータを安全に保管し、共有することができます。例えば、医療データや個人情報などをブロックチェーン上に保管し、アクセス権限を厳密に管理することで、データの漏洩を防ぐことができます。
5. 今後の展望
ソラナのプライバシー技術は、現在も開発が進められており、今後さらに高度化していくことが期待されます。例えば、より効率的なzk-SNARKsの実装や、新しいプライバシー保護技術の導入などが検討されています。また、ソラナのエコシステムにおいても、プライバシー保護に特化したアプリケーションの開発が進められており、ソラナのプライバシー技術の普及が加速していくと考えられます。
まとめ
ソラナは、高速処理能力と低い取引コストに加え、高度なプライバシー保護技術を導入することで、ブロックチェーンの可能性を広げています。Sealevel、Gulf Stream、Tower BFTなどの基盤技術と、zk-SNARKs、Ring Signatures、Stealth Addressesなどのプライバシー保護技術を組み合わせることで、スケーラビリティとプライバシー保護の両立を実現しています。ソラナのプライバシー技術は、個人のプライバシー保護、金融コンプライアンスの遵守、新しいアプリケーションの創出、機密データの保護など、様々な利点をもたらします。今後、ソラナのプライバシー技術は、さらに進化し、ブロックチェーンの普及に貢献していくことが期待されます。